"""Per-node status checks: ping, http, https, tcp, ssh, prometheus, health, none.""" import asyncio import logging import socket import sys import time from typing import Any import httpx logger = logging.getLogger(__name__) async def check_node(check_method: str, target: str | None, ip: str | None) -> dict[str, Any]: """ Run the appropriate check and return {status, response_time_ms}. status is one of: online, offline, unknown. """ if check_method == "none": return {"status": "online", "response_time_ms": None} # Use only the first IP when the field contains comma-separated addresses raw_ip = ip.split(",")[0].strip() if ip else None host = target or raw_ip if not host: return {"status": "unknown", "response_time_ms": None} start = time.monotonic() try: match check_method: case "ping": ok = await _ping(host) case "http": url = host if host.startswith("http") else f"http://{host}" ok = await _http_get(url) case "https": url = host if host.startswith("https") else f"https://{host}" ok = await _http_get(url, verify=True) case "tcp": host_part, _, port_str = host.rpartition(":") port = int(port_str) if port_str.isdigit() else 80 ok = await _tcp_connect(host_part or host, port) case "ssh": ok = await _tcp_connect(host, 22) case "prometheus": url = host if host.startswith("http") else f"http://{host}/metrics" ok = await _http_get(url) case "health": url = host if host.startswith("http") else f"http://{host}/health" ok = await _http_get(url) case _: ok = await _ping(host) elapsed_ms = int((time.monotonic() - start) * 1000) return {"status": "online" if ok else "offline", "response_time_ms": elapsed_ms} except Exception as exc: logger.debug("Check failed for %s (%s): %s", host, check_method, exc) return {"status": "offline", "response_time_ms": None} async def _ping(host: str) -> bool: if sys.platform == "win32": args = ["ping", "-n", "1", "-w", "1000", host] else: args = ["ping", "-c", "1", "-W", "1", host] proc = await asyncio.create_subprocess_exec( *args, stdout=asyncio.subprocess.DEVNULL, stderr=asyncio.subprocess.DEVNULL, ) await proc.wait() return proc.returncode == 0 async def _http_get(url: str, verify: bool = False) -> bool: async with httpx.AsyncClient(verify=verify, timeout=5) as client: resp = await client.get(url, follow_redirects=True) return resp.status_code < 500 async def _tcp_connect(host: str, port: int) -> bool: try: _, writer = await asyncio.wait_for( asyncio.open_connection(host, port), timeout=3 ) writer.close() await writer.wait_closed() return True except (TimeoutError, OSError, socket.gaierror): return False
